Q: Is 8,626,315 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 8,626,315 is not a prime number.

Why is 8,626,315 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 8626315 can be evenly divided by 1 5 61 305 28,283 141,415 1,725,263 and 8,626,315, with no remainder.

Since 8,626,315 cannot be divided by just 1 and 8,626,315, it is not a prime number.
